1. A free wheel hub clutch device comprising:
- a cylindrical body having a first end connected to a wheel hub and a second end connected to a cover, said cylindrical body including an inner spline;
an inner sleeve installed in said cylindrical body and fitted to a drive shaft extending through an axle tube, said inner sleeve including an outer spline;
a slidable clutch member having an outer spline fitted to said inner spline of said cylindrical body and an inner spline selectively connectable to said outer spline of said inner sleeve;
a handle including a cam surface and a handle sleeve which is rotatably supported by said cover;
a cam follower having a first end formed with a pawl which slides on said cam surface and a second end which impinges upon said clutch member for causing the clutch member to slide, said cam follower being secured to said handle sleeve;
a first tension spring arranged between said handle and said cam follower to bias the handle and cam follower toward one another;
a second tension spring arranged between said cam follower and said clutch member to bias the cam follower and the clutch member toward one another;
a motor fixed to the device including driving means comprising a motor shaft and a gear for selectively rotating said handle; and
control means for controlling said motor.

Abstract
A free wheel hub clutch device includes a cylindrical body, an inner sleeve, a clutch member, a handle, a cam follower, a first tension spring, a second tension spring, a motor and a control. The control has an electrical charging apparatus and controls the motor which is attached to the free wheel hub clutch device. A sealing member is interposed between a wheel hub and an axle tube. With this construction, it is feasible to change from a two-wheel driving system to a four-wheel driving system and vice versa by manipulating a switch at the driver seat and further to prevent an outflow of grease from a bearing.
